Viewsonic Unveils Short-Throw 3D Projector

Equipped with BrilliantColor technology, a short 0.9 throw ratio and 1.2X optical zoom, the PJD5352 produces a 50-inch image at a distance of only three feet. It delivers 2,600 lumens with a 1,024-by-768 (XGA) native resolution and 3,000:1 contrast ratio with DCR. Read More at; http://www.pcmag.com/article2/0,2817,2362893,00.asp

ViewSonic Ships High-Resolution 3D Projector

ViewSonic has rolled out a new WXGA DLP projector with stereoscopic 3D capabilities. The new projector, thePJD6531w, displays 3D and 2D images at a resolution of 1,280 x 800. It also offers a 3,200:1 contrast ratio and a brightness of 3,000 lumens. It’s designed for use in classrooms or in larger facilities, with throw distances [...]

DA-Lite’s 3D Virtual grey Projection Screen increases brightness by 40 Percent.

In a move to meet the market demand for its 3D Virtual Grey front projection screen material, Da-Lite Screen Company has increased the gain on this innovative screen fabric by over 40 percent. The recently introduced 3D Virtual Grey with a gain of 1.85 replaces the previous 1.3 gain fabric that provides a dramatic improvement [...]
